Freeport, Grand Bahama -The Bahamian Brewery
and Beverage Company quickly donated to the Haitian Relief fund via
Rotary Grand Bahama Sunrise yesterday. The substantial monetary
donation will be channeled through the Rotarian International funding
planned for Haiti.
"This
is a great start for us and will hopefully get the rest of the
community to follow suit," said Jamie Rose, President of the GB Sunrise
Rotary. "Every dollar will go towards the aid as our Rotary group will
be working with the Red Cross Internationally to assure our assistance
gets to the people who need it. The Red Cross are already established
in Haiti and they will be able to make sure the help we send is
distributed properly."
The
earthquake disaster has overwhelmed many in the Bahamian community who
want to help as quickly as they can. "We have all watched the
catastrophic news and we at the brewery are cognizant of how
devastating an effect it has had on our Haitian brothers and sisters,"
noted Donald Delahey, Bahamian Brewery General Manager. "Mr. Sands and
his partners agreed to assist as quickly as they could, they knew that
Rotary with its civic connections would assure that the aid given would
get into the hands of the less fortunate properly and help provide the
correct assistance needed."
Though
this is a huge start for the relief, Rotarians are also planning
additional fundraisers here on the island. Delahey and Rose began
early discussions for a fundraiser to be held at the brewery in the
